Subject: Memtrace cut-over complete

Team,

Cut-over to Memtrace v2 for GPU memory profiling finished last night. Old v1 agents are disabled; any tickets referencing v1 dashboards should be closed as resolved-by-migration. Sampling overhead is now under 2% and allocation traces include kernel names. Known gap: profiles older than 30 days were not migrated. Point customers at the v2 docs for setup questions. For reference when troubleshooting, the agent now runs with the following configuration.

settings of bagaf-bawip:
[aldax]
port = 5000
region = south-4
host = aldax.brasklabs.corp
team = brivan
timeout_ms = 2000
retries = 2

Snapshot testing for Quillboard UI components runs through the Render Diff API. Each request submits a component ID and props payload; the service returns a pass/fail verdict plus a visual diff link. Support agents triaging customer reports of layout drift should re-run the snapshot for the affected component before escalating. All Render Diff requests require authentication; include the bearer token shown below in the request header.

session JWT of fajof-bahop = eyJhbGciOiJIUzI1NiIsInR5cCI6IkpXVCJ9.eyJzdWIiOiIqgHoPSIn0.DAyxzh8y

## Deployment — Ledgerloom export service

Spreadsheet exports are the main memory consumer in Ledgerloom. Large workbooks are streamed row-by-row, but styling passes still buffer whole sheets, so the worker needs generous headroom. If you see OOM kills during month-end, the fix is usually lowering concurrent export slots rather than raising the limit. Deploy one worker per node and watch resident memory after the first big export. The service currently runs with these limits.

deployment values, yageg-hahog:
[fenael]
team = rusdor
access_code = ac_fdc799
owner = gorir.rusion
host = fenael.braskdata.corp
port = 9090
peer = frador.crelvocloud.corp
salt = ca6ea09f
pin = 2958